# Financials-Extension
Version 3.3.0 includes improved cookie handling and somewhat improved logic to deal with network issues.
## Overview
This is a Python based extension for LibreOffice Calc to make market data available in Calc
spreadsheets - currently supporting Yahoo's (FX, crypto, equities, indices, futures, options) and Financial Times'
(FX, equities, indices, futures) websites using old-fashioned web scraping.
Starting with version 3.1.0, we received a contribution to get crypto data directly from Coinbase
## Latest version vs Yahoo HTTPS fingerprinting
### Feedback requested:
Latest version 3.8.0 was created to bypass Yahoo's recently adding crazy HTTPS fingerprinting
to their website. In a step back to before or rather a return to times long gone some Python
modules need to be installed such that LibreOffice can find them - otherwise Yahoo will not work.
Please provide feedback about using the extension [here](https://github.com/cmallwitz/Financials-Extension/issues/10)
Update for version: 3.8.1 - this bundles the Python 'requests' module so users using 'FT' as source
should not require anything else.
Everyone else needs to install module 'curl_cffi' e.g. on my Ubuntu system:
- ```sudo pip3 install curl_cffi --upgrade```
For Windows something along those lines used to work for other dependencies
- Download the script https://bootstrap.pypa.io/get-pip.py to your computer
- Start a Command Prompt (CMD) as Administrator on the command prompt run (change path as required)
```"c:\Program Files\LibreOffice\program\python.exe" c:\temp\get-pip.py``` and then
```"c:\Program Files\LibreOffice\program\python.exe" -m pip install curl_cffi --upgrade```
Then you need to download latest binary of [curl-impersonate](https://github.com/lwthiker/curl-impersonate/releases) e.g.
(currently) libcurl-impersonate-v0.6.1.x86_64-linux-gnu.tar.gz and untar it somewhere
Now some of these bits need to be loaded/initialised before running LibreOffice: I used the below (adjust your location
to libcurl-impersonate-chrome.so) to run LibreOffice Calc directly from command line - alternatively you could
define LD_PRELOAD and CURL_IMPERSONATE in your environment e.g. by putting them in your .bashrc
```
LD_PRELOAD=/tmp/curl-impersonate/libcurl-impersonate-chrome.so CURL_IMPERSONATE=chrome101 /usr/lib/libreoffice/program/soffice.bin --calc
```
With this I can see the below in the output from `=GETREALTIME("SUPPORT")` and the examples.ods file from this repo
can load data for Yahoo again.
```
...
requests=curl_cffi_0.10.0
LD_PRELOAD=/tmp/curl-impersonate/libcurl-impersonate-chrome.so
CURL_IMPERSONATE=chrome101
curl_version="libcurl/8.1.1 BoringSSL zlib/1.2.11 brotli/1.0.9 nghttp2/1.56.0"
```
Similar things should be possible on Windows - let me know if [this](https://stackoverflow.com/questions/1178257/ld-preload-equivalent-for-windows-to-preload-shared-libraries)
is helpful and share your experience.
User report for Linux Mint: the command to install curl_cffi is:
```
sudo apt install python3-pip
sudo pip3 install curl_cffi --upgrade --break-system-packages
```
and then adding the following to /etc/environment:
```
LD_PRELOAD=/home/rvkpbv/bin/libcurl-impersonate-chrome.so
CURL_IMPERSONATE=chrome101
```
Background: for a normal Python script just installing curl_cffi is enough to bypass Yahoo's HTTPS fingerprinting.
Because LibreOffice is loading the stock curl library before executing the extension code directly, the above hack
is required. Unless someone tells me otherwise...
